A liquor cabinet, also called cellarette, is a small cabinet, available in various sizes, shapes, and designs used to store bottles of wine or whiskey. They appeared in Europe as early as the fifteenth century and first appeared in America in the early eighteenth century. These liquor cabinets were popular through the nineteenth century. They were made of wood and were often designed to conceal them from the casual observer. They were found in pubs, taverns, and homes of the wealthy.
